French AI startup Mistral has secured three billion euros in a funding round, valuing the company at over 21 billion euros. The company plans to invest the capital in research, development, and infrastructure.

Four European mobile providers, including Deutsche Telekom, are considering a cooperation for satellite internet on smartphones. The aim is a joint venture to apply for frequencies the EU wants to reserve for domestic providers.

US startup Tau Robotics offers humanoid robots for home cleaning at approximately €26 per hour. These robots are increasingly handling complex tasks, though they are still remotely controlled. Concerns exist regarding data privacy due to recordings used for AI training.
